Hope in Zion –one of our side–projects, focuses on emotional freedom and healing through a belief in positivity and hope and the exploration of psychology and therapeutic techniques.

 

We believe, with conviction, that hope is powerful, life–saving and absolutely real, although it cannot always be felt. Hope in Zion was set up with the intention to help instil that sense of hope in those that long for what they cannot feel.

 

Our blog: www.hopeinzionblog.blogspot.com, is a collection of articles on the subject of emotional freedom and though currently primarily run by Becky, we are always looking for people to contribute a blog piece.

 

Our aim for the future is to engage more within the local community through projects and collaborations. We had a taste for this at Eden Art’s first exhibition, ‘We are People of Creativity’, where we ran an interactive art therapy room and it proved a place of solace and peace for so many people.

God Loves Gay

This project was set up back in 2013 to promote God's love for those who identify as gay, lesbian, bisexual or anywhere in between, as well as their relationships.

Although not a lot of our time has been spent on this, God Loves Gay is a big part of our everyday lifestyle of inclusion and the promotion of equality.

We are honoured to be part of the movement for equal rights in the church and within society in general.

Every winter we gather a team of travellers together to live in a community with us and pack and deliver parcels to the homeless. These parcels have warm clothes, food, toiletries and books.

 

On Christmas Day we advertise an open invite to dinner for everyone with nowhere to go.
